Vernon Kee
Kee to Success: Student Careers Guide
Mr Kee is a high school teacher who worked in the automotive industry as a project manager/engineer. He believes Careers is the most important subject you can take because there's no other course that will change your quality of life like knowledge that it gives you. Through Mr Kee's 14 year career as an educator and guidance counselor he has helped many students find their way to a successful and happy career. This podcast contains interviews with professionals and Mr Kee's grads to give you the knowledge you need to get an edge into finding a career you will love.
